Shirley Bailey Obituary

It is with great sadness that we announce the passing of Mrs. Shirley Bailey. She died on September 28th, 201 at Hogarth Riverview Manor; her home for the past year. Mom was 81 years old. We want to thank the team at Hogarth Riverview Manor who became a second family to her. Mom came from a close knit family of 7 children. She was the baby of the Corbett family. Her Dad; John Corbett, a veteran was handicapped and it fell upon Grandma Corbett to support the family. She did so by working as a cleaner at night. My mother said she had no idea when her mother slept. My mother had fond memories of living in a series of rental properties in the Ogden area and of wonderful friends and pets growing up. Mom was predeceased by her parents (Rose and John), brothers (Jack, Ed, Gordon, George ), sister (Mary), niece (Jackie) and son (Bradford). She is survived by her sister Mae Lecocq. She is also survived by the love of her life, husband Bill Bailey. After a brief career in the Grain Exchange; she stayed home and cared for her two daughters, Terri (Jack) Gurney and Billi (Doug) Puttkemery. When were we teenagers Mom went back to work at Town and Country and became an assistant manager. She got to exercise her love of fashion and we benefited with some of the most gorgeous clothes in Thunder Bay. Mom loved the Town and Country girls and they got together many years after the store closed. Mom loved being a grandmother and her happiest moments were spent at the camp at East Green Bay with her family. She will be sadly missed by grandchildren Carli Gurney (Ardy), Alexa (Kegan) Harris, Kaitlyn (Trevor) Thorpe and Cole Puttkemery (Meghan). Mom loved her church family at St. Thomas Anglican Church. She also loved the movies and was a avid readers of biographies. She died without sharing some of her best recipes... we teased her and told her she was like the Mom on the TV Show Everyone Loves Raymond. You will be missed Mom. Cremation has taken place and a funeral service will he held on Tuesday, October 4th at 1:00pm at St. Thomas Church.
